Buchnera aphidicola (Rhopalosiphum insertum)
Source: NCBI Taxonomy (ID 118108)
Taxonomy ID: 118108
Rank: forma specialis
Scientific name: Buchnera aphidicola (Rhopalosiphum insertum)
Statistics: 1 protein; 8 sequences